HDRI到立方体贴图转换:3D开发者的免费终极指南
HDRI到立方体贴图转换3D开发者的免费终极指南【免费下载链接】HDRI-to-CubeMapImage converter from spherical map to cubemap项目地址: https://gitcode.com/gh_mirrors/hd/HDRI-to-CubeMap想要为您的3D项目添加真实的环境光照和反射效果吗HDRI-to-CubeMap正是您需要的专业工具这个完全免费的开源项目能够将球形全景图像快速转换为立方体贴图格式无需任何复杂的软件安装直接在浏览器中完成所有操作。无论您是游戏开发者、建筑可视化设计师还是VR内容创作者这款HDRI到立方体贴图转换工具都能显著提升您的工作效率。 快速入门5分钟掌握核心功能HDRI-to-CubeMap的核心功能就是将球形全景图像转换为立方体贴图这是3D渲染中创建真实环境光照的关键步骤。整个过程只需三个简单步骤上传球形图像- 支持HDR、PNG、JPG等多种格式实时预览转换- 双视图对比可自由旋转查看效果保存立方体贴图- 一键下载六个面的完整贴图文件立方体贴图是什么立方体贴图是将环境图像投影到立方体六个面上的技术广泛应用于3D渲染中的天空盒、环境反射和光照计算。相比球形贴图立方体贴图在游戏引擎和渲染软件中兼容性更好性能更优。 实战演示威尼斯街景转换案例让我们通过一个实际案例来了解转换效果。这是一张威尼斯街角的球形全景图像分辨率1024×512采用等矩形投影格式这张图片展示了典型的HDRI全景图特征360度完整视角、自然的光照过渡、丰富的环境细节。通过HDRI-to-CubeMap转换后它将生成六个独立的立方体贴图面正X面右侧- 红色标识负X面左侧- 红色标识正Y面顶部- 绿色标识负Y面底部- 绿色标识正Z面正面- 蓝色标识负Z面背面- 蓝色标识 一键配置本地运行最佳实践虽然工具支持在线使用但为了获得最佳性能和稳定性我们强烈建议在本地运行。按照以下步骤5分钟即可完成配置git clone https://gitcode.com/gh_mirrors/hd/HDRI-to-CubeMap cd HDRI-to-CubeMap npm install npm start启动后打开浏览器访问 http://localhost:8080/ 即可开始使用。本地运行的优势包括无网络延迟- 所有处理都在本地完成更好的内存管理- 避免浏览器内存限制支持更大文件- 可处理更高分辨率的HDRI图像隐私保护- 敏感项目数据不会上传到服务器 三大应用场景从游戏到建筑可视化1. 游戏开发环境贴图在Unity、Unreal Engine等主流游戏引擎中立方体贴图是创建天空盒和环境反射的基础。通过HDRI-to-CubeMap转换的真实世界图像可以为游戏场景提供逼真的环境光照效果显著提升视觉质量。2. 建筑可视化渲染建筑师和室内设计师可以使用真实的HDRI环境图像创建虚拟场景的照明环境。转换后的立方体贴图能够准确模拟不同时间、不同天气条件下的自然光照让渲染图更加真实可信。3. 虚拟现实与360度视频VR应用需要高质量的环境贴图来营造沉浸感。HDRI-to-CubeMap转换的立方体贴图可以直接用于VR场景的天空盒为用户提供真实的环境视觉体验。 技术架构现代Web技术构建HDRI-to-CubeMap采用React Three.js的现代技术架构确保了界面的响应性和渲染性能的稳定性前端界面位于src/react/components/目录提供直观的用户交互3D渲染核心位于src/three/render/目录处理球形到立方体的转换算法转换引擎src/three/components/convert.js实现坐标映射算法异步处理src/workers/hdrEmissive.worker.js通过Web Worker优化性能着色器系统src/three/shaders/包含专业的GLSL着色器代码这种模块化设计使得工具既保持了专业级的转换质量又提供了流畅的用户体验。⚡ 性能优化技巧避免常见问题内存管理最佳实践源文件分辨率建议控制在4096像素以内处理大型文件时关闭不必要的浏览器标签页定期清理浏览器缓存确保转换过程流畅浏览器兼容性推荐使用Chrome、Firefox或Edge的最新版本确保WebGL功能已启用更新显卡驱动程序以获得最佳性能文件选择建议选择光照均匀、动态范围适中的HDRI源文件检查球形图的接缝问题确保全景图完整无缝输出时选择PNG格式保留更多颜色深度和透明度信息❓ 常见问题解决方案Q: 转换过程中出现黑屏怎么办A: 这通常是WebGL上下文丢失导致的。建议降低源文件分辨率或关闭其他占用GPU内存的应用程序。如果问题持续尝试在本地运行工具而非在线版本。Q: 转换后的立方体贴图有接缝怎么办A: 确保源HDRI图像本身是无缝的。工具内置的算法会尽量减少接缝但如果源图像质量不佳建议使用专业的全景图编辑软件进行预处理。Q: 支持批量转换吗A: 当前版本支持单个文件转换。如果需要批量处理可以编写简单的脚本自动化操作或等待未来版本的功能更新。Q: 转换速度慢怎么办A: 转换速度取决于源文件大小和硬件性能。对于4K以上的高分辨率图像建议在性能较好的计算机上运行并确保有足够的内存可用。 未来展望持续进化的开源工具HDRI-to-CubeMap作为完全开源的项目拥有活跃的社区支持和持续的技术更新。未来版本计划增加的功能包括批量转换支持- 一次处理多个HDRI文件高级参数调节- 曝光补偿、色彩校正等专业选项直接导出功能- 支持主流3D软件格式一键导出云端处理选项- 减轻本地硬件负担 总结为什么选择HDRI-to-CubeMapHDRI-to-CubeMap以其简洁的设计、专业的转换质量和完全免费的商业模式成为了3D内容创作者的首选工具。无论您是初学者还是专业人士这款工具都能帮助您快速上手- 无需复杂配置打开即用专业质量- 基于Three.js的精确算法确保转换精度完全免费- 开源MIT许可证无任何费用限制跨平台- 支持所有现代浏览器和操作系统持续更新- 活跃的开源社区确保工具与时俱进现在就开始使用HDRI-to-CubeMap为您的3D项目注入真实的环境光照效果吧只需几分钟时间您就能体验到专业级立方体贴图转换带来的显著提升。【免费下载链接】HDRI-to-CubeMapImage converter from spherical map to cubemap项目地址: https://gitcode.com/gh_mirrors/hd/HDRI-to-CubeMap创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考